Pathogenesis of defined invasion mutants of Yersinia enterocolitica in a BALB/c mouse model of infection.
Infection and immunity - 1 Dec 1995
Pepe J C, Wachtel M R, Wagar E, Miller V L
Abstract excerpt
It has been hypothesized for many years that the ability of Yersinia spp. to invade tissue culture cells is reflective of their ability to penetrate the intestinal epithelium and that this capacity is an important aspect of the disease process.
